作为研究最广泛、最受认可的海豚物种,宽吻海豚栖息于全球从沿岸浅水到远洋的温暖和温带海域。高度智能,大脑相对体型较大,展示自我认知、复杂交流和社会学习。生活在流动的分裂-融合社会中,合作围捕鱼群。是海洋生态系统健康的关键指示物种。

<em>Nanorana conaensis</em>, commonly known as the Cona Paa Frog, is a small amphibian in the family Dicroglossidae, a diverse group of frogs distributed across South and East Asia. The genus Nanorana is characteristic of high-elevation Himalayan and Tibetan Plateau habitats, and <em>Nanorana conaensis</em> is presumed to occur in the Cona region of southeastern Tibet, China, where it likely inhabits cold freshwater streams, moist alpine meadows, and the margins of wetlands at considerable elevation. Like other paa frogs, it is presumed to be a generalist carnivore, typically consuming invertebrates such as insects, worms, and small crustaceans detected by sight near water. The species is currently classified as Data Deficient by the IUCN, reflecting the limited biological and distributional information available. Geographic range boundaries, population size, and population trend data remain unconfirmed, partly due to the remote and politically restricted nature of its presumed habitat on the Tibetan Plateau. Biological traits including average body size, lifespan, reproductive seasonality, and clutch size remain poorly documented in the primary scientific literature. Conservation threats potentially include habitat degradation from infrastructure development, climate-driven changes to alpine hydrology, and human disturbance in high-altitude wetland ecosystems.
